===Production Notes===
* The idea for this episode was inspired by [[Kathy Waugh]] (creative producer and writer for ''[[Arthur (TV series)|Arthur]]'') who, as a child, ate something and feared death because of it.<ref>"That had actually happened to me. It wasn't a potato chip, but I ate something and I thought I was going to die. I thought it was going to kill me, and I worried about it in secret for days and days and days..." - [[Kathy Waugh]] on [https://anchor.fm/jason-szwimer/episodes/EPISODE-3-e149hu4 ''Finding D.W.'' podcast]</ref>
